Milan, Reijnders: Happy about the goal, but wanted to win

AC Milan midfielder Tijjani Reijnders expressed his thoughts following the team’s draw against Lecce in an interview with DAZN.

Reijnders acknowledged that Milan were leading in the match but made too many mistakes. He said, “Lecce had more energy in the final moments while we had less because we were coming from the game against PSG.”

Regarding his goal, Reijnders said he was “happy to have scored the first goal with this shirt, but the goal today was to win.”

In reference to the many missed opportunities, Reijnders admitted that he is working on improving. “I need to keep a cool head to be more lucid and decisive. I am working and hope to achieve it.”
